正在看的ORACLE教程是:如何确定Oracle数据库表重复的记录。 作为一个Oracle数据库开发者或者DBA,在实际工作中经常会遇到这样的问题:试图对库表中的某一列或几列创建唯一索引时,系统提示ORA-01452:不能创建唯一索引,发现重复记录。 下面我们以表code_ref为例来讨论这个问题及其解决办法。 ERROR位于第1行: ORA-01452: 无法 CREATE UNIQUE INDEX;找到重复的关键字 Oracle系统提示不能对表code_ref创建一个唯一索引,因为系统发现表中存在重复的记录...
http://www.jb51.net//article/7859.htm
正在看的ORACLE教程是:oracle快速删除重复的记录。做项目的时候,一位同事导数据的时候,不小心把一个表中的数据全都搞重了,也就是说,这个表里所有的记录都有一条重复的。这个表的数据是千万级的,而且是生产系统。也就是说,不能把所有的记录都删除,而且必须快速的把重复记录删掉。对此,总结了一下删除重复记录的方法,以及每种方法的优缺点。为了陈诉方便,假设表名为Tbl,表中有三列col1,col2,col3,其中col1,col2是主键,并且,col1,col2上加了索引。1、通过创建临时表可以把数据先导入到一个临时表中,然后删除原表的数据,再把数据导回原表,SQL语句如下:creat ...
http://www.jb51.net//article/7834.htm
var str = new Array(); 比如有这么一组数组,里面放了20个18位的身份证号码 要判断里面的身份证号码是否有重复 如何快速判断?[code]var ary = new Array("111","22","33","111"); var s = ary.join(",")+","; for(var i=...
http://www.jb51.net//article/6813.htm
如何过滤字符中相同的内容?例如:str = "abcdaaaabbe"过滤为:str = "abcde"[html]<script type="text/javascript">str = ’abcdaaaabbe’;str = str.split(’’).sort().join(’’).replace(/(.)\1+/g, ’$1’);alert(str);</script>[/html]2、[html]<script type="text/javasc...
http://www.jb51.net//article/5765.htm
'*************************************************'函数名:getMaxOrder'作 用:得到最大序列号'参 数:fieldName ----在序列号表中的字段名' tableName ----序列号所在表名' fieldName ----在表中的字段名'返回值:字段的最大值'调用函数:idAdd...
http://www.jb51.net//article/773.htm
删除表:dgpage中Mail重复的记录并保留最后一条. delete dgpage where id in ( select a.id from dgpage a, dgpage b where a.mail = b.mail and a.id > b.id ) 删除表:dgpage中Mail重复的记录并保留最近一条.delete dgpage&nb...
http://www.jb51.net//article/634.htm
